Transaction ab491defad62f0377e5e1677280855140a5c008a62d3fc88838c1305c9b1af80
1 Input
2 Outputs
- ab491defad62f0377e5e1677280855140a5c008a62d3fc88838c1305c9b1af80:0
- ab491defad62f0377e5e1677280855140a5c008a62d3fc88838c1305c9b1af80:1
value 782410
address 3Dk9nzn5d5wJQZUpcz6K95DxNXjrDwdFDa
value 6160109
address 1CYEHwzY33A4XHdDo5Hxyhprsf4KfLDx2r